Software Engineer Industrial Placement

Duration

12 months

Salary

£29,000

Locations

Bristol, Edinburgh, Leeds and Manchester.  Mix office and home working with our hybrid working policy.

Put your love for smart tech to use

The Group Chief Operating Office is what makes us who we are. It’s one of the largest parts of Lloyds Banking Group, bringing together the technology, engineering and operations teams that keep the business moving. 

Our software engineers sit in platform teams across Group COO, with each platform aligned to a different part of the business. That means they work with teams across commercial markets, pensions, retail banking, mortgages, HR, Finance or Risk – building the services they need to do their best work. 

And as a Software Engineering Placement Student, your work will be anything but behind the scenes. You’ll help design, build, and maintain the applications, platforms, and digital services that millions of customers and colleagues rely on every day. From mobile banking and cloud infrastructure to AI-enabled solutions, you’ll use your smarts to decide what banking looks like tomorrow.

Requirements

  • Be in your penultimate year at university.  
  • While we do not require a set minimum projected degree achievement, we strongly recommend the ability to be able to demonstrate sound knowledge, understanding and technical skills aligned to the role. Some aspects of this will be assessed through the application process.  
  • Knowledge of at least one modern programming language or framework. 
  • A genuine passion for technology and the drive to keep learning. 

Bristol, Edinburgh, Leeds and Manchester. With our hybrid working policy, all colleagues spend at least two days a week in the office.

Applications open on 10th September and close on 8th November. Our opportunities may close early if we receive a high number of applications, so it’s best to apply as soon as possible.
